Robert E. Howard's Savage Sword #6
"Sargasso of Sand" delivers a pulse-pounding chapter in Conan’s saga, written by Roy Thomas and brought to life with gritty elegance by Tony DeZuniga on pencils and inks, with Jim Campbell’s evocative colors. When a king’s emissary ignores Conan’s warnings, only Conan and Jamal survive the Khozgari betrayal—only to be hunted through the Misty Mountains by the Demons of the Summit. Captured and forced into a grim fate, Shanya, the daughter of a Khozgari chief, becomes the target of Shangara, leader of the summit people, who plans to use her as a mate for himself and his son. The cover, a striking collaboration by Francesco Francavilla, Ernie Chan, and Richard Pace, captures the tale’s dark, mythic tone.

A king's emissary fails to heed Conan's warnings about Khozgari treachery, and only Conan and Jamal escape with their lives. During their escape, they encounter Shanya, the daughter of a Khozgari chief, and take her hostage. When they take a shortcut through the Misty Mountains, they are attacked by the Demons of the Summit. Jamal is killed and Shanya is taken to Shangara, leader of the summit people. He wants to use Shanya as a mate for himself and his son until Conan rescues her.
